Upgrade to Pro — share decks privately, control downloads, hide ads and more …

[HeatWavejp Meetup #02] MySQL HeatWave 最新アップデート情報 [藤本 正比古 氏(スマートスタイル)]

[HeatWavejp Meetup #02] MySQL HeatWave 最新アップデート情報 [藤本 正比古 氏(スマートスタイル)]

HeatWavejp Meetup #02 「 MySQL HeatWave マルチクラウド対応(Azure編)」(2023/06/13 開催)の講演資料です。

【講演内容】
MySQL HeatWave 最新アップデート情報

1.HeatWaveドキュメント・リリースノートの所在について
2.OCIリリースノートから主要リリース情報のピックアップ (2023/1月~)
 -MySQL HeatWave on AWS が AWS アジアパシフィック(東京)リージョンで利用可能に!!!
 -MySQL HeatWave : 高可用性DBシステム HeatWave 対応
3.MySQL Documentationリリースノートのななめ読み&ピックアップ (2023/1月~)
 -HeatWave 8.0.32 (include u1,u2)

【発表者】
藤本 正比古 氏
株式会社スマートスタイル データベース&クラウド事業部 技術部

【イベント情報】
HeatWavejp Meetup #02
https://heatwavejp.connpass.com/event/282281/

More Decks by HeatWavejp(MySQL HeatWave Japan User Group)

Other Decks in Technology

Transcript

  1. Copyright © 2023 HeatWavejp All Rights Reserved. HeatWavejp Meetup #02

    MySQL HeatWave 最新アップデート情報 2023年6月13日(火) 株式会社スマートスタイル データベース&クラウド事業部 藤本
  2. Copyright © 2023 HeatWavejp All Rights Reserved. アジェンダ 1. HeatWave

    ドキュメント・リリースノートの所在について 2. OCI リリースノートから主要リリース情報のピックアップ (2023/1月~) 3. MySQL Documentation リリースノートのななめ読み&ピックアップ (2023/1月~)
  3. Copyright © 2023 HeatWavejp All Rights Reserved. 1. HeatWave ドキュメント・リリースノートの所在について

    https://docs.oracle.com/en-us/iaas/mysql-database/index.html https://dev.mysql.com/doc/heatwave-aws/en/ https://docs.oracle.com/en-us/iaas/odsaz/odsa-provisioning-mysql- heatwave.html https://dev.mysql.com/doc/heatwave/en/ https://dev.mysql.com/doc/refman/8.0/en/mysql-oci-marketplace.html https://docs.oracle.com/en-us/iaas/releasenotes/services/mysql- database/ https://dev.mysql.com/doc/heatwave-aws/en/heatwave-aws- relnotes.html https://docs.oracle.com/en-us/iaas/releasenotes/changes/3a52168c- 6b05-4943-81ed-7b515b7d9124/ https://dev.mysql.com/doc/relnotes/heatwave/en/ MySQL :: MySQL Documentation https://dev.mysql.com/doc/ OCI ドキュメント MySQL ドキュメント
  4. Copyright © 2023 HeatWavejp All Rights Reserved. 2. OCI リリースノートから主要リリース情報のピックアップ

    (2023/1月~) サマリー 2023.1.1 MySQL Database Service : Enterprise Encryption 機能の追加 2023.1.8 MySQL Database Service : MySQL Version 8.0.32 のサポート 2023.3.23 MySQL HeatWave : small HeatWave shape のサポート (32GB Memory/50GB ストレージ) Oracle Cloud Infrastructure Release Notes https://docs.oracle.com/en-us/iaas/releasenotes/services/mysql-database/ 2023.4.6 MySQL Database Service : 高可用性DBシステム向けPITRサービス 2023.4.6 MySQL Database Service : DBシステム1台あたり 128TB ストレージ容量まで拡張可能 2023.4.25 MySQL Database Service : MySQL Version 8.0.33 のサポート 2023.5.16 MySQL HeatWave : 高可用性DBシステム HeatWave 対応 2023.5.25 MySQL HeatWave : OCI IAM Security Token のサポート
  5. Copyright © 2023 HeatWavejp All Rights Reserved. 2. OCI リリースノートから主要リリース情報のピックアップ

    (2023/1月~) 2023.5.4 MySQL HeatWave on AWS が AWSアジアパシフィック(東京)リージョンで利用可 能に!!! [テクニカルリソース] • MySQL :: MySQL HeatWave on AWS https://dev.mysql.com/doc/heatwave-aws/en/ • The Oracle MySQL Blog :: MySQL HeatWave on AWS is now available in AWS Asia Pacific (Tokyo) region https://blogs.oracle.com/mysql/post/mysql-heatwave-on-aws-is-now-available-in-aws-asia-pacific-tokyo-region • The Oracle MySQL Blog :: Quick Tour of MySQL HeatWave on AWS https://blogs.oracle.com/mysql/post/quick-tour-of-mysql-heatwave-on-aws
  6. Copyright © 2023 HeatWavejp All Rights Reserved. 2. OCI リリースノートから主要リリース情報のピックアップ

    (2023/1月~) HeatWave で高可用性DBシステムが選択可能に! 分析系処理のクエリアクセラレーション+OLTP ワークロードを実行したい DB の高可用性担保を実現。 • DBシステムで高可用性を有効にする。 ✓ HeatWave のロードまたはリロード操作中は、高可用性の有効化または無効化が失敗する可能性があるとのこと • フェイルオーバー/スイッチオーバー 2023.5.16 MySQL HeatWave : 高可用性DBシステム HeatWave 対応 MDS HeatWave Primary Primary ② 新 Primary に新しい HeatWave クラスタを追加 ③ 以前のHeatWaveクラスタにオフロードされた表は、新しい HeatWaveクラスタに自動的にロード New Primary ① Primary にアタッチされていた HeatWave クラスタを削除 New HeatWave Cluster
  7. Copyright © 2023 HeatWavejp All Rights Reserved. 3. MySQL Documentation

    リリースノートのななめ読み&ピックアップ (2023/1月~) HeatWave 8.0.32 (include u1,u2) ◼ Autopilot 機能の アドバイザ、パラレルロードを実行したときの結果出力テーブル heatwave_load_report テーブル、heatwave_advisor_report テーブ ルが廃止になり、sys.heatwave_autopilot_report に置換 ◼ HeatWave AutoML(自動機械学習) • ルーチンの改善 ✓ ML_PREDICT_ROW, ML_PREDICT_TABLE, ML_EXPLAIN_ROW, ML_EXPLAIN_TABLE ✓ ML_TRAIN • ML_TRAINの進行状況の追跡が導入 • 多変量の内生予測モデル(multivariate endogenous forecasting models)と外生予測モデル(exogenous forecasting models)のサポートを追 加 ◼ 暗号化、圧縮関数のサポート追加 ✓ COMPRESS(), MD5(), RANDOM_BYTES(), SHA(), SHA1(), SHA2(), UNCOMPRESS(), UNCOMPRESSED_LENGTH() ◼ 数学関数のサポート追加 ✓ CRC32(), LOG2(), LOG10(), RAND() ◼ rpd_tables テーブルに RECOVERY_SOURCE, RECOVERY_START_TIMESTAMP, RECOVERY_END_TIMESTAMP カラムが追加され、リカバリ実行時 間の計測が可能になった。また、performance_schema.global_status に rapid_recovery_time 変数が含まれた。 ◼ 算術演算子が、可変長符号化された文字列(VARLEN)カラムでサポートされる様になり、数学関数が可変長のカラムでサポートされるようになった。
  8. Copyright © 2023 HeatWavejp All Rights Reserved. 3. MySQL Documentation

    リリースノートのななめ読み&ピックアップ (2023/1月~) HeatWave 8.0.33 ◼ HeatWave AutoML は推奨タスクをサポートするようになりました。 ◼ 新しい HeatWave Auto Parallel AutoUnload ユーティリティは、最適化された数の並列スレッドを使用して、HeatWave からテーブルをアンロードす るプロセスを自動化します。 ◼ performance_schema.rpd_query_statsテーブルに、以下のカラムが追加されました ✓ CONNECTION_ID ✓ STATEMENT_ID:グローバル・クエリID